## Incremental Rebuilds — Lanternfall Site

Heads up: Lanternfall only rebuilds pages whose content hash changed, so a full rebuild is rare and slow. If the hash cache gets corrupted (it happens), nuke `.lantern/cache` and let it repopulate overnight. The cache vault needs unlocking first, though — when the CLI asks for verification, enter the recovery passphrase listed just below.

recovery phrase for fajeg-kawep: druix-gorius-briax-ulaeth-fraox-lammir-pelox-jormir-pelwyn-julir

Ticket: Config drift on checkout load-test rig

Hey on-call — the Cartwheel load-test env drifted from prod again. Timeout and pool settings got hand-edited during last week's soak run and never reverted, so the 500-RPS numbers are junk. Can you reset it before tonight's run? For reference, prod currently runs with these values.

config for tagug-yaduf:
[fendor]
host = fendor.kelvitech.test
user = fendor_svc
database = fendor_prod

**ReportSmith sort stability regression**

For the sync: exports from the Marrowgate report builder reorder tied rows between runs because the new comparator isn't stable. Fix is swapping to a stable merge sort in the grouping layer; patch is merged and green on CI. Verified against the golden fixtures twice. The build where the fix landed is referenced below.

session token of kahag-bawip = htk6_729d08

Sortwave runs three environments: dev (shared, resets nightly), staging (mirrors prod schemas, fake tenant data), and prod. The wizard behaves differently per environment — dev skips virus scanning and allows 500 MB test files, while prod enforces the full validation chain. Heads up: staging's column-mapping suggestions use a smaller model, so don't panic if suggestions look worse there. Each environment loads the wizard's settings from its own config bundle; the staging values are below.

deployment values, yagef-yawip:
ELIOX_PIN=5303
ELIOX_METRICS_HOST=metrics.eliox.paliqworks.corp
ELIOX_LOG_LEVEL=error
ELIOX_TENANT=praiel